4. The NVIDIA or AMD Control Panel: The Conductor's Instructions

Both NVIDIA and AMD have control panels that act like the conductor, telling the graphics cards what to do. This is critical for dual graphics laptops.

  • NVIDIA Control Panel: Right-click on your desktop and select "NVIDIA Control Panel.” Under "Manage 3D settings," make sure your preferred graphics processor for each application is set to your dedicated GPU. You can also set the global settings to "High-performance NVIDIA processor."
  • AMD Radeon Software: Right-click on your desktop to open the AMD Radeon Software. Look for sections named "Gaming" or "Graphics" to configure the dedicated GPU. Make sure your applications are set to use it.

Understanding Dual Graphics: The Dynamic Duo

Before getting into troubleshooting, a solid grasp of how dual graphics configurations function is essential. These systems, commonplace in gaming laptops and demanding workstations, employ two graphics processing units (GPUs). One, often an integrated GPU (iGPU), typically resides within the CPU. It handles less graphically intensive tasks, optimizing power consumption and battery life. The second, a dedicated GPU (dGPU), is a powerhouse designed for demanding applications like games, video editing, and 3D rendering. The interplay of these two GPUs is managed dynamically, switching between them based on the workload. This is often handled by NVIDIA’s Optimus technology or AMD’s equivalent. When this switching mechanism falters, issues arise.

Identifying the Problem: Pinpointing the Culprit

The first step in troubleshooting is accurate diagnosis. The symptoms can vary considerably. Is your laptop refusing to boot altogether? Does it display visual artifacts? Is a specific application or game failing to launch, or underperforming dramatically? Understanding the specific symptoms will significantly narrow the scope of potential issues.

  • No Display or Boot Failure: This is often the most severe sign. It could indicate a problem with either the iGPU or the dGPU. It could also be a consequence of broader hardware malfunctions.
  • Visual Artifacts: Jagged lines, distorted textures, or color distortions suggest a problem with the dGPU, particularly if they appear during graphically intensive tasks.
  • Application Crashes or Performance Issues: If specific applications crash or run slowly, while the rest of the system operates normally, the dGPU is likely failing to function properly, or the application is incorrectly utilizing it.

1. Driver Verification and Updates: The Foundation of Functionality

Graphics drivers are the lifeblood of your GPUs. Corrupted, outdated, or incompatible drivers cause a myriad of problems.

  • Check Device Manager: Open Device Manager (search for it in the Windows Start menu). Expand "Display adapters." If any issues exist, a yellow exclamation mark will appear beside the GPU's name. If you see the dGPU listed, but the iGPU is missing, that is also a warning sign.
  • Update Drivers: Right-click on each GPU entry in Device Manager and select "Update driver." Choose "Search automatically for drivers." If Windows cannot find updated drivers, proceed to the manufacturer's website (NVIDIA, AMD, or Intel) and download the latest drivers specifically for your laptop model and operating system.
  • Clean Driver Installation: Sometimes, updating the driver isn't enough. In some cases, a clean installation of the drivers is needed. Download the latest drivers, then download and run a Display Driver Uninstaller (DDU) from a trusted source. This software thoroughly removes all existing driver files. Once the uninstallation finishes, re-install the latest drivers.

2. Power Settings and GPU Selection: Steering the Power Balance

Power settings can significantly influence how your laptop utilizes its GPUs.

  • Battery Saver Mode: Battery saver mode typically disables or limits the dGPU to conserve power. Ensure this mode is off if you're experiencing performance issues.
  • High-Performance Mode: Under the "Power Options" in the Windows Control Panel, select the "High Performance" power plan. This usually allows your laptop to prioritize performance over battery life, utilizing the dGPU more aggressively.
  • Application-Specific GPU Settings: For applications known to need the dGPU, use the manufacturer’s control panel (NVIDIA Control Panel or AMD Radeon Software). Configure your preference to ensure that the dGPU is selected for those applications. For example, in NVIDIA Control Panel, go to "Manage 3D settings" and select the "Program Settings" tab. Here, you can choose the preferred graphics processor for different applications.

3. Hardware Checks: Exploring the Inner Workings

Sometimes, the problem lies within the physical hardware of your laptop.

  • Overheating: GPUs generate substantial heat. Check to see if your laptop is overheating. Listen to the fans. Are they running at high speed, or are they completely silent? Is the laptop body very hot? If your laptop is overheating, it could be throttling your dGPU, or causing it to shut down completely. Get the laptop serviced to clean the fan and replace the thermal paste.
  • External Display Test: Connect your laptop to an external monitor. Does the problem persist on the external display? If the external display works , the problem is likely with the laptop's internal display or the wiring connecting the dGPU to it. If you are getting no image on an external display too, the problem could be the dGPU itself.
  • Physical Damage: Have there been any recent impacts or spills? Physical damage can severely impact the performance of the dGPU.

4. BIOS and Firmware: The First Command

An out-of-date BIOS might cause compatibility issues with your graphics hardware.

  • Update BIOS: Visit your laptop manufacturer's website and download the latest BIOS update for your specific model. Follow the manufacturer's instructions carefully during the installation process. BIOS updates can often correct hardware compatibility issues.

5. Operating System Reinstallation: A Last Resort

If all else fails, a clean installation of your operating system may be necessary.

  • Backup Your Data: Before reinstalling Windows, back up all your important files.
  • Clean Installation: Create a bootable USB drive with the latest Windows installation media. Boot from the USB drive and perform a clean installation. This removes all existing software and drivers, starting with a fresh slate.
  • Recover Drivers: After reinstalling Windows, install the latest drivers for your laptop.
